Airport San Jose, Costa Rica SJO
San Jose - Juan Santamaria International airport is one of the most important airports in the Central American country of Costa Rica. - Nearby cities: San José (15 km)
- Directions by car: The airport is about 15 km or 9 miles north west of San Jose on the highway 1 near the town of Alajuela.
Location
Opened in 1923, the airport is approximately 15 km or 9 miles northwest of San Jose near the town of Alajuela and on highway 1. There is a bus stop opposite the park where there are regular daytime bus services every 25-30 minutes to San Jose and Heredia, and every 10 minutes to Alajuela.
